Angels of Death is originally a game in the psychological horror genre released in 2015 for the first time. The game, which was later released on many platforms such as iOS and Android, is also adapted into an anime and manga series. The anime adaptation is created by J.C. Staff, produced beloved animes since the 1980s. We also know the studio for multi-season anime series like One Punch Man and DanMachi, and we hope for the new season confirmation for Angels of Death as well. The anime, licensed by Funimation and Crunchyroll, was released by local broadcasters AT-X, Tokyo MX, KBS Kyoto, T.V. Aichi, Sun T.V., BS11, and TVQ from July 6, 2018, to Oct 26, 2018. The anime, which increased its popularity by broadcasting on Hulu TV, delighted the audience with the +4 episode OVA. But viewers want more. What is the plotline of the anime?
When 13-year-old Rachel awakens, she finds herself trapped on the ground floor of an abandoned building. She walks around the building in a dazed and lost state, with no memories or no idea where she is. In her search, she encounters a man wrapped in bandages. The man introduces himself as Zack and uses a sickle-like Azrael. There is a strange bond between them, strengthened by strange, crazy words. The two are captive in this strange building, and they don’t know why fate put them here. But they will work to find a way out.

The anime’s Blu-ray disc sales were made in the summer of 2018. Although disc sales were more prevalent in that period than now, the sales figures were far from the targets. Generally, an anime is expected to sell at least 4,000 units, but Angel of Death remained below 1,000 units in a total of 4 volume averages. Angels of Death anime disc sales were made in the summer season of 2018. Banana Fish, which went on sale in the same period, managed to sell 7,944 units.
The anime of Angels of Death ranked 312nd in Myanimelist’s popularity ranking. This score can be considered enough to renew an anime for a second season. It was also ranked 72nd in anime at Tokyo Anime Award Festival 2019. When we look at the Google search data to see the current popularity of the anime, we see a strong search volume. Of course, the fact that the video game of the series is as popular as the anime also has an effect. If an anime series has a game, we can say that things are going well financially. Relationship between Game, Manga, and Anime
Although the Angels of Death anime series is an adaptation, it differs from the Manga and the Game in many points. The manga series includes more of the killers’ background stories, and the anime and the game fall short in this regard. We also recommend the manga series with detailed drawings to anime viewers. In the game and the manga, Zack is over 20, but in the anime, he is 15/16, while Rachel is always 13. This age difference was not welcomed, and the age balance in the anime was viewed positively by many readers. The manga series has been completed on September 15, 2020, and most of the source material was adapted into the anime.
